    The Great Nicobar Project: Striking a Balance Between Development and Conservation

    The Great Nicobar Project has emerged as one of India's most significant infrastructure and strategic development initiatives. Envisioned to enhance connectivity, strengthen maritime capabilities, and support regional economic growth, the project also raises important questions about environmental conservation, biodiversity protection, and sustainable development. As policymakers, environmental experts, and local communities continue to engage in discussions, the focus remains on finding a balanced approach that advances national interests while safeguarding ecological integrity. Understanding the Great Nicobar Project Located at the southernmost tip of the Andaman and Nicobar archipelago, Great Nicobar Island occupies a strategically important position near key international shipping routes in the Indian Ocean. The proposed development includes infrastructure such as a transhipment port, an airport, power facilities, and supporting urban infrastructure intended to improve connectivity and stimulate economic opportunities. The project reflects India's broader vision of strengthening maritime infrastructure, improving logistics, and enhancing regional development. At the same time, its scale has prompted careful examination of potential environmental and social impacts. Environmental and Conservation Considerations Great Nicobar Island is recognized for its rich biodiversity, tropical forests, coastal ecosystems, and unique wildlife. Conservation experts have emphasized the importance of protecting these natural assets while evaluating development proposals. Key environmental considerations include: • Conserving ecologically sensitive forests and coastal habitats. • Protecting native plant and animal species. • Maintaining ecosystem services such as watershed protection and coastal resilience. • Assessing cumulative environmental impacts through rigorous scientific studies. • Ensuring compliance with environmental regulations and monitoring requirements. Sustainable planning requires that environmental assessments continue to inform project implementation throughout its lifecycle.     Russia North Korea Relations: History, Strategic Ties, and Global Impact

    Russia North Korea relations have long been a subject of global interest due to their political, military, and strategic significance. Rooted in Cold War alliances, the relationship between Russia and the Democratic People’s Republic of Korea (DPRK) has evolved over decades, shaped by shifting global power dynamics, regional security concerns, and international sanctions. Today, Russia–North Korea relations continue to influence geopolitics in East Asia and beyond, making them an important topic for analysts, policymakers, and observers worldwide.

    India Russia Relations: An Enduring Strategic Partnership

    India Russia relation have been one of the most enduring partnerships in modern international politics. Rooted in the Cold War era, when the Soviet Union emerged as India’s closest ally, the relationship has adapted to changing global realities but continues to retain its strategic significance.Defense cooperation remains the backbone of India Russia relation. Russia has supplied India with critical defense platforms, including the S-400 air defense system, Su-30 MKI fighter jets, and nuclear-powered submarines. Joint ventures such as the BrahMos missile project highlight the depth of this cooperation. Despite India’s growing defense ties with the United States and other Western nations, Russia remains a vital partner in India’s defense ecosystem.Energy cooperation is another cornerstone. Russia is a key supplier of oil, gas, and nuclear energy technology. India has invested in Russian energy projects, while Russia supports India’s quest for energy security. This collaboration is crucial as India seeks to diversify its energy sources.Geopolitically, both nations coordinate on several multilateral platforms such as BRICS, SCO, and the G20. However, challenges have emerged in recent years. Russia’s increasing closeness with China and Pakistan has raised concerns in India, while Moscow is wary of New Delhi’s growing proximity to Washington.Despite these shifts, the India-Russia partnership endures because it is built on trust, shared strategic interests, and decades of cooperation. While the relationship may evolve in response to global power shifts, both nations remain committed to preserving this historic bond that continues to shape Eurasian geopolitics.

    Azm-e-Istehkam - Pakistan's Attempt to appease Foreign Funding Mechanism

    Pakistan has started a new military operation called Azm-e-Istehkam (Resolve of Durable Stability) to fight Islamist extremism and terrorism. This is the twelfth major operation since 2007, following many smaller ones. Previous operations, like Rah-E-Rast, Rah-E-Haq, and Sherdil, focused on specific areas. Larger operations like Zarb-E-Azb and Radd-Ul-Fassad aimed to destroy terrorist networks across the country. Azm-e-Istehkam aims to stop the rise of Islamist terror networks that have grown stronger after the US left Afghanistan, with some help from Pakistan.
